The aldehyde reductase (AKR1A1) and aldose reductase (AKR1B1) belong to aldo-ketoreductase (AKR) superfamily catalyzing the reduction of corresponding aldehydes and ketones involved. Both the closely related enzymes AKR1A1 and AKR1B1 have 65% structural similarity and differ only at the active site.

The synthesis and secretion of adrenal androgens is apparently unique to humans and nonhuman primates, and requires the expression of key mediators such as CYP17 [26].
